Do photovoltaic inverters cause harmonic distortion?
The increasing penetration of photovoltaic (PV) systems, consisting of PV panel and PV inverter, may introduce power quality issues to the distribution power system. One critical concern is the harmonic distortion. This paper proposes an analytical harmonic model of PV inverters to assess its harmonic impacts on the distribution systems.
Does a PV inverter have a harmonic source and impedance characteristic?
The proposed model indicates that the PV inverter has both harmonic source characteristic and harmonic impedance characteristic. Furthermore, the harmonic emission of PV inverters is affected by two grid operating conditions, namely the grid impedance and background harmonic voltage.
Why does PV inverter output voltage contain high order harmonics?
According to the previous analysis, the increase of the PV inverter output power may cause PV output voltage to contain high order harmonics under the weak grid, which are mainly distributed near the resonance peak of output filter LCL of PV inverter.
How a PV Grid connected inverter generates output harmonics?
The output harmonics of the PV grid-connected inverter are generated under the action of grid voltage harmonics, resulting in corresponding harmonics of its output current. The fundamental reason is that the output harmonics of the inverter are generated by the excitation of harmonic voltage source.
How a harmonic current is produced by a PV or wind plant?
Harmonic currents produced by the PV or Wind plants depends on the type of inverter/converter technology used for DC/AC or AC/DC conversion and its control strategy. The output current is also linked to the harmonics of the voltage at the POC, which depends on the contribution of all the generations and loads connected to the network.
